Pleystowe is a remote community in Queensland, with postcode 4741. It lies roughly 811 km from Brisbane, classified by the ABS as remote Australia. The area is administered by Mackay.

According to the 2021 Census, Pleystowe has a population of 418 with a median age of 40. The median weekly household income is $2,050, above the QLD average. The unemployment rate is 2.1%, lower than the QLD average. The Indigenous population is 10 (2.4% of residents).

Housing in Pleystowe includes a median weekly rent of $303, median monthly mortgage repayment of $1,672, with 131 total dwellings. Housing costs in the area sit below the QLD average. Owner-occupied dwellings (owned or mortgaged) make up 81.5% of housing.

On the SEIFA Index of Relative Socio-economic Advantage and Disadvantage, Pleystowe scores in decile 6 out of 10, which is around the national average.
